In the quest to expand the education on neonatal jaundice and to find a lasting solution to the condition, the Good Living segment on Prime Morning on Joy Prime hosted a pediatrician, Dr. Ahor-Essel on Tuesday.
He educated parents and all who cater for babies on the condition. The topic for discussion was, ‘Neonatal Jaundice Awareness’.
The discussion highlighted some of the causes, symptoms and possible treatments for Neonatal Jaundice.
Parents and guardians were advised on the dos and don'ts as regards babies with the condition.
Dr. Ahor-Essel had this educative chat with Roselyn Felli.
